Concerning the 2024 campaign, Jarren Duran ranked first in at-bats with 735. In the runner up spot was Shohei Ohtani, earning an AB’s total of 731. Holding a mark of 719, Gunnar Henderson ranked in the 3rd spot. Holding on to the 4th and 5th positions were Marcus Semien (718) in addition to the Juan Soto (713).
